  • Publication number: 20240091381
    Abstract: Provided herein are nucleic acid trans-splicing molecules (e.g., pre-mRNA trans-splicing molecules (RTMs); RNA exon editing molecules) capable of correcting mutations in the ABCA4 gene. Such molecules are useful in the treatment of disorders such as ABCA4-associated retinal dystrophies (e.g., Stargardt Disease or cone-rod dystrophy). Also described herein are methods of using the nucleic acid trans-splicing molecules described herein to correct mutations in ABCA4, thereby treating disorders associated with mutations in ABCA4 and use of the nucleic acid trans-splicing molecules described herein for treating disorders associated with mutations in ABCA4 and in the preparation of medicaments for the treatment of disorders associated with mutations in ABCA4.

  • Patent number: 10407543
    Abstract: A method for producing polyethylene glycol having a terminal carboxyl group including oxidizing polyethylene glycol represented by formula (I): CH3O(CH2CH2O)n(CH2)m—CHO with potassium peroxymonosulfate in water whose pH is adjusted to be from 6 to 8 with at least one selected from a carbonate, a phosphate, a citrate and an acetate at 5 to 40° C. to produce polyethylene glycol represented by formula (II): CH3O(CH2CH2O)n(CH2)m—COOH, wherein n is a number from 10 to 1,100, and m is 2 or 3.
